In extreme conditions, heat does not flow between materials. It bounces off.
A new study supported by the U.S. National Science Foundation shows, for the first time, how heat moves — or rather, doesn't — between materials in a high-energy-density plasma state. The work is expected to provide a better understanding of inertial…
